A promotion defines both the conditions an order must meet before qualifying for a discount, and how the discount is applied. For example, you can specify that a customer can get a discount on a specific video game console, on orders of more than $50, or on purchases made during July.

By default, promotions are available to all shoppers, but once you create a promotion, you can make it available only to customers who provide a coupon code. See Add a coupon code to a promotion for more information.

An order might qualify for more than one promotion. In this case, promotions are applied in order of priority, with low priority numbers applied first. Oracle Commerce Cloud Service sorts the promotions by the value of the Priority property. A promotion’s priority is evaluated against other promotions of the same type. For example, item discounts are evaluated only against other item discounts, not against order discounts. If an order qualifies for multiple promotion types, item discounts are applied first, followed by order discounts. Promotions that are of the same type and have the same priority have no guaranteed sequence, so the order in which they are evaluated is undefined.
